Abstract

The invention relates to a homogenizing valve which comprises two or more pressurized, movable valve cones, two or more valve seats, and a valve housing which surrounds the valve cones and the valve seats. The valve cones and the valve seats are arranged such that between them are formed constrictions, which constitute homogenization gaps having a gap height h. Between each individual valve cone and each individual valve seat are formed two homogenization gaps, of which one homogenization gap is radially arranged and one homogenization gap is axially arranged. The homogenizing valve is intended for use in existing homogenizers and is especially produced to be able to acquire an effective homogenization for liquids which are processed at a lower pressure and with a large flow, such as pasteurized milk, for example.
